Why do my Crickets go all mushy and die and they stink!?

  • i get a tub of adult crickets, brown, for my reptiles and spiders and i have tried keeping them in the tubs and the next day they go all mushy and 50% or more are dead, i bought a 'cricket keeper' and a simular thing happens. it has tubes and the crickets after a few days are all dead in there. i have tried everything, i clean the cricket keeper with disinfectant and rins it off with lots of water but they still all die. and they stink!! anyone else have this happen?? anyone know why or how to stop this from happening? yes i'm feeding them with gut loader (this multicoloured granule stuff) and a powder food that they use at the pet shops, i also give them water with cotton wool so they dont drown in it. water is changed every 2 days, but topped up every day.

I keep my crickets in the tubs they come in and just feed them a handful of oats and either some carrot or potato which they get their moisture from. I manage to keep mine alive for 1-2 weeks.
